Malawi: Woman Who Saw Chilima's Plane Go Down Claims She Was Threatened Into Silence
A community member from northern Malawi has told a parliamentary committee investigating the plane crash that killed former vice-president Saulos Chilima that she was threatened and had her two sons taken by police after reporting the disaster to authorities.

Witness tells committee she heard gunshots in Nthungwa
A witness yesterday told the parliamentary ad hoc committee investigating the June 10, 2024 military plane crash that killed Vice-President Saulos Chilima and eight others that she heard three gunshots moments after the aircraft crashed in Nthungwa.
